Understanding YouTube Watch Time

YouTube watch time is the total amount of time viewers spend watching your videos. It's a critical factor in YouTube's algorithm, which prioritizes content that keeps viewers engaged. Here are some actionable strategies to enhance your watch time:

Create Engaging Content

  • Hook Viewers Early: The first 15 seconds of your video are crucial. Use captivating intros to grab attention immediately.
  • Maintain a Consistent Format: Consistency helps build a loyal audience. Consider using a familiar structure that viewers can anticipate and enjoy.
  • Utilize Playlists: Group related videos into playlists to encourage binge-watching. This can significantly increase your channel's overall watch time.

Optimize Video Length

While longer videos can potentially increase watch time, they must remain engaging throughout. Analyze your audience retention data to find the optimal video length. According to Crescitaly’s dashboard, videos between 7 to 15 minutes often perform well in terms of engagement.
